Fans should stop blaming Lionel Messi for Argentina’s shortcomings according to Jorge Sampaoli who is encouraging his side to share more responsibility. Messi missed a penalty and the chance to give Argentina the lead as drew their opening group game against Iceland 1-1. Sampaoli said that fans should change the way they think and not always jump to the conclusion that a disappointing result is Messi’s “fault.”
“When you score with the Argentina jersey, we all take credit for it. But when Argentina loses, it’s all Leo’s fault. I think that’s quite unfair treatment. It’s a lot of pressure for a single player to stand. I have to say I feel responsible for that missed penalty. “Messi can’t be the only guilty one,” Sampaoli added as he prepares for Thursday’s Group D game against Croatia. “I think that’s too easy a way for Argentinians to think.”
